GATE exam is conducted as an entrance exam for getting admission to M.Tech course. This score is valid or recognized by institution in India only. There are plenty of colleges which accept GATE score as a mode to shortlist candidates. So if you have scored a high score then there will not be a difficulty for you to get admission. For doing your post graduation in US or UK, the GATE score is not at all a criterion. For going to US to do your PG, you need to clear and score a high score in GRE.

no after qualifying GATE examination you will not be eligible to study in another country.

GATE examination is conducted for M.Tech and P.hd course for Indian Institution only. if you have very good GATE score then you will be able to take admission in M.Tech program in a good institution and you will avail stipend for your M.Tech study. in p.hd also GATE score card is used.

there is one institution in Singapur which accept GATE score of India for taking admission. but a few limited seat are reserved with GATE score in the institution in Master degree program. you may try for that if you really want to take admission in abroad.

otherwise if you have very good GATE score then try to take admission in a good college of India. like In IIT you may take admission in Master degree program. In India IIT provide most valuable engineering degree now. also educational culture and syllabus of IITs are very good. so you first may try for IIT. after that NIT and other good institution are available if you are unable to get chance in IIT.

if you really want to study in abroad then you have to appear in the examination GRE. foreign university give chance to take admission in their institution for Indian students through GRE.
